2. Overcoming Hurdles in Implementing ChatGPT for SNF Documentation
The promise of incorporating AI technologies like ChatGPT into the documentation processes of skilled nursing facilities (SNFs) is immense, offering pathways to increased efficiency and innovation. Yet, the healthcare sector—comprising nurses, administrators, and facility managers—faces distinct challenges when introducing these advanced tools. Presented below are the main hurdles that institutions encounter when deploying ChatGPT for streamlining medical documentation and optimizing workflows within SNFs:
-
1. Ensuring Robust Data Security and Compliance
Adhering to stringent data protection standards, such as those outlined by HIPAA, remains a critical challenge. A report from the Office of the National Coordinator for Health Information Technology reveals that 65% of healthcare executives identify data security as a significant obstacle to AI technology adoption. ChatGPT applications must prioritize secure encryption and user authentication to prevent potential data breaches and compliance violations. -
2. Guaranteeing Precision and Reliability of Outputs
While ChatGPT is adept at text generation, its reliability in producing clinically accurate documentation is crucial. According to a study published in BMC Medical Informatics and Decision Making, discrepancies were noted in 20% of AI-generated medical records, posing risks of misinterpretation in patient treatment. Thus, healthcare providers need to allocate resources for meticulous review and validation of AI-generated content. -
3. Facilitating Comprehensive Training and Acceptance
Implementing ChatGPT requires an investment in staff education to navigate new digital processes. As per the Agency for Healthcare Research and Quality, 47% of nursing home personnel express difficulties in adapting to new technological systems, which can lead to resistance and transitional productivity dips. -
4. Achieving Seamless Integration with Legacy Systems
The challenge of integrating AI with existing electronic health record (EHR) systems persists due to compatibility issues. Data from a Journal of Medical Internet Research article indicates that 59% of healthcare facilities encounter difficulties with system interoperability, which often results in disjointed workflows and redundant documentation tasks. -
5. Upholding Uniformity in Documentation
AI-authored notes may demonstrate variability in style and completeness, complicating the maintenance of standardized documentation practices. This inconsistency can create challenges for clinicians tracking patient histories and impede compliance audits. The Centers for Disease Control and Prevention emphasize the necessity of standardized documentation for regulatory adherence and accurate billing. -
6. Balancing Cost and Resource Investment
The deployment and upkeep of AI solutions such as ChatGPT require initial investments in infrastructure and continuous staff support. Insights from a 2023 Accenture report highlight that 50% of healthcare leaders note financial constraints as a significant barrier to AI adoption, particularly affecting smaller SNFs. -
7. Preserving Patient Care Quality and Safety
Relying heavily on AI-generated documentation could lead to the omission of subtle clinical nuances, which are best captured by human practitioners. Continuous oversight by healthcare professionals is essential to maintain the quality of care. Research published in Journal of Medical Informatics suggests that 24% of healthcare providers have expressed concerns regarding patient safety with automated documentation technologies.
These challenges underscore the importance of strategic planning, comprehensive staff education, and regular oversight to fully leverage the advantages of ChatGPT in SNF documentation while maintaining compliance, operational efficiency, and patient care standards.

5. Essential Practices for Implementing ChatGPT in SNF Documentation
Integrating ChatGPT into the documentation processes of skilled nursing facilities (SNFs) requires a well-planned approach to ensure efficiency and compliance. Here are crucial strategies to facilitate a smooth transition, enhance operational productivity, and encourage staff engagement.
-
Analyze Current Documentation Practices
Conduct a comprehensive review of existing documentation methods. Identify areas where automation can alleviate burdens such as repetitive data entry and streamline operations. Recommendation: Gather feedback from nursing and administrative staff to capture firsthand experiences.
Common Mistake: Ignoring frontline input, which can lead to misaligned solutions.
-
Select a Secure and Compliant AI Platform
Opt for a ChatGPT service that adheres to healthcare regulations like HIPAA, ensuring patient data security. Recommendation: Verify the vendor's compliance certificates and request necessary documentation to ensure proper data protection practices.
Common Mistake: Utilizing non-specialized AI tools that may jeopardize data privacy.
-
Craft Tailored Prompts and Document Structures
Create specific prompts and documentation formats customized for frequent tasks like patient assessments and discharge summaries. Recommendation: Trial these formats with a select group to refine them before full deployment.
Common Mistake: Depending on ad-hoc inputs, resulting in variable documentation standards.
-
Ensure Seamless EHR Integration
Collaborate with IT teams to integrate ChatGPT solutions into existing EHR systems for efficient data exchange. Recommendation: Conduct integration tests in a simulated environment to troubleshoot potential issues before implementation.
Common Mistake: Creating isolated workflows, increasing the risk of data fragmentation.
-
Provide Comprehensive Training and Support
Organize training sessions that focus on practical usage and ethical AI practices. Maintain a channel for feedback to foster continuous improvement. Recommendation: Designate "champion users" to guide and support their colleagues.
Common Mistake: Offering limited training, leading to poor adoption and potential errors.
-
Establish Quality Control and Oversight
Implement regular checks on AI-generated documents to ensure clinical accuracy and adherence to standards. Recommendation: Require human oversight for finalizing records to maintain quality assurance.
Common Mistake: Over-relying on AI without adequate human validation.
-
Continually Assess and Optimize
Monitor metrics such as documentation accuracy, time efficiency, and staff feedback. Be prepared to modify guidelines and training as needed. Recommendation: Conduct routine evaluations to track advancements and identify optimization opportunities.
Common Mistake: Viewing implementation as static rather than a dynamic, evolving process.
-
Facilitate Effective Change Management
Involve key personnel from the outset, clearly outline the benefits, and tackle resistance proactively. Acknowledge the efforts of early adopters. Recommendation: Publicize success stories to inspire enthusiasm and adoption across the team.
Common Mistake: Underestimating the importance of addressing the human component in technological transitions.
By implementing these strategies, SNFs can effectively utilize ChatGPT to streamline documentation, improve workflow efficiencies, and elevate the quality of patient care, all while ensuring compliance and engaging staff throughout the process.

In what ways can ChatGPT optimize the documentation process in skilled nursing facilities?
ChatGPT enhances documentation by crafting detailed patient notes, care plan updates, and shift reports through customized inputs or speech recognition. This facilitates a more efficient capture of patient interactions and seamless integration into digital health systems, decreasing time spent on manual data entry and reducing documentation inaccuracies.
Does ChatGPT adhere to healthcare data privacy regulations like HIPAA?
When deployed using specialized healthcare models, ChatGPT can meet HIPAA and other privacy requirements. Utilizing advanced, healthcare-oriented systems that provide strong encryption, strict access protocols, and comprehensive logging features ensures the safeguarding of sensitive patient information.
What documentation tasks can ChatGPT handle in a skilled nursing setting?
ChatGPT assists with a variety of documentation needs including progress notes, dietary intake records, medication management logs, and health status evaluations. It also supports generating templates for routine documentation, promoting uniformity across records and enhancing workflow reliability.
How can facilities incorporate ChatGPT into existing SNF documentation workflows?
Integration of ChatGPT can be achieved via secure links or bespoke interfaces that sync directly with existing EHR platforms. This enables staff to leverage ChatGPT's capabilities within their existing procedures, using inputs or spoken instructions that are translated into structured records, minimizing disruption and reducing onboarding time.
